WWE 2K25 Emergency Update 1.019 Released on a Weekend; Fixes CAS Custom Image Issue
Here’s something you don’t see often: Visual Concepts has released an update for WWE 2K25 on a weekend! Now live on all platforms, this is an emergency patch that addresses an issue with Create-A-SuperStar.
Players will see this as WWE 2K25 update 1.019/1.19, and this should be a small download. Given we just got a patch aimed at resolving various gameplay issues just a few days ago, don’t expect anything major from this download.
WWE 2K2’s July 12 Update Resolves CAS Custom Image Issues via Patch 1.019/1.19
Visual Concepts has mentioned the patch for today once applied “will return custom images after redownloading affected CAS.
If you were affected:
- Redownload your downloaded CAS
- Custom images should now appear as expected
Folks who encountered the issue on a locally saved CAS, edits will need to be reapplied
The developers add, “For those who encountered the issue on a locally saved CAS, edits will need to be reapplied.”
If you’re still experiencing issues after the patch, you can contact 2K Support for further assistance in resolving the matter.
The next update for the game is due later this month and will be released alongside the Fearlass Pack premium DLC. If you’re thinking of purchasing it, the extra content will house a slate of new characters that include:
- New Jack;
- Jordynne Grace;
- Penta;
- Bull Nakano;
